以前看到大多数人在利用提权EXP进行提权时只会用exp.exe whoami,不行就放弃了,其实每个提权EXP的执行方式是取决于开发作者是如何编写的,这里分享几个我在测试中发现的执行方式。...,可以直接将提权EXP上传至目标主机的可读写目录中执行即可,因为国内大部分提权EXP都这样写的,所以可通过自定义参数来执行。...但有时在执行命令时可能会出现两个“拒绝访问”的情况,这可能是cmd被降权或系统安全设置造成,可尝试将我们上传到可读写目录中的提权EXP放在cmd.exe位置上去执行,也可以尝试用“”双引号将提权EXP括起来后再执行...通过ProcessExplorer工具可以看到我们的提权EXP已经成功执行了,并且单独创建了一个以SYSTEM权限运行的cmd.exe进程,所以这个提权EXP必须在交互式下执行才能利用成功。...0x05 非交互式执行 这里以CVE-2018-0824为例,这个提权EXP也不支持自定义参数执行,但可以在非交互式SHELL下执行,测试中发现执行成功后会以SYSTEM权限优先去执行提权EXP目录下的
其实清楚上面俩个概念后,下面的也就不难理解了: (exp) :目标字符串需要匹配exp,并将该分组匹配的子文本保存到自动命名的组里; (?...exp):目标字符串需要匹配exp,并将该分组匹配的子文本保存到名称为name的组里,也可以写成(?'name'exp); (?...:exp) :目标字符串需要匹配exp, 该括号所包括的内容不会被作为一个分组对待, 即不给此“分组”分配组号,也不会并将该”分组”匹配的子文本保存;该表达式与(exp)在效果上其实应该是没有区别的,...=exp) 表示的情况刚好相反; (?<!...<=exp)表示的情况刚好相反;
x); C++11 double exp (double x); float exp (float x); long double exp (long double x); double exp (T...100 * exp(0.03)); // special values printf("exp(-0) = %f\n", exp(-0.0)); printf("exp(-.../exp_example_1.d" -MT"src/exp_example_1.o" -o "src/exp_example_1.o" "...../exp_example_2.d" -MT"src/exp_example_2.o" -o "src/exp_example_2.o" "...../src/exp_example_2.c Building target: exp_example Invoking: GCC C Linker gcc -o "exp_example" .
19c的客户端用exp导出19c的某个用户,执行如下指令, [oracle@bisal ~]$ exp bisal/bisal@bisal file=test.dmp consistent=y Export...- 在当前的用户下,确实存在一个INVALID的package body,删除后执行,仍出这个错。 3....5. exp增加indexes=n和statistics=n参数. - 经过测试,indexes=n没作用,但是statistics=n起到了作用,只要带上statistics=n,exp则不会出现ORA...结合4和5,看下统计信息中是否存在空值的场景,一张分区表的max分区统计信息是0, 确实这个分区记录数是0, 插入一条记录,采集统计信息,确认无空值, 以上两个调整,exp执行还是提示错误,悬而未决的问题...虽然问题解决了,但是没太懂,为什么statistics统计信息的导出,导致了ORA-01455的错误,而且只是exp报错,expdp没错?
2.joSQL存在一个特性,即可以通过new来构造一个新的对象比如: 执行结果: 3.joSQL另外一个特性就是可以通过EXECUTE ON支持函数式编程。...其执行结果可以通过变量作为其他查询参数来调用 语法:EXECUTE ON ALL | RESULTS | GROUP_BY_RESULTS Expression [ , Expression ]* [...[ AS ] Alias ] 例子: 执行结果: 从结果中可以看到Demo成功被创建。...结合第1,2,3点可以执行无参函数,则我们可以调用ProcessBuilder的start可以执行系统命令。 执行结果: 则系统命令成功被执行。
使用如下命令执行导出操作: exp user/pwd@db file=/home/a.dmp log=/home/a.log 输出如下信息,其中包含一些EXP-00091的错误提示: . . exporting...看下官方对EXP-00091的介绍: EXP-00091: Exporting questionable statistics....------ AMERICAN_AMERICA.AL32UTF8 设置客户端字符集: [oracle@Node]~>export NLS_LANG=AMERICAN_AMERICA.AL32UTF8 执行导出命令...执行导出命令: [oracle@Node]~>exp user/pwd@db file=/home/a.dmp log=/home/a.log . . exporting table...因此针对这种exp报EXP-00091的错误,可以有上述两种方式workaround,但推荐的肯定还是方案1,导出的信息最全面。
一般来说,从低版本号导入到高版本号问题不大,麻烦的是将高版本号的数据导入到低版本号中,在Oracle9i之前,不同版本号Oracle之间的EXP/IMP能够通过以下的方法来解决: 1、在高版本号数据库上执行底版本号的...catexp.sql; 2、使用低版本号的EXP来导出高版本号的数据; 3、使用低版本号的IMP将数据库导入究竟版本号数据库中; 4、在高版本号数据库上又一次执行高版本号的catexp.sql脚本...在Oracle9i中执行以下的SQL重建exu81rls视图就可以。...在进行并行EXP/IMP的时候,假设IMP过程建索引的话不建议同一时候执行5个以上的IMP,假设你想加高速度,能够在IMP的时候不建索引,这样仅仅要内存同意,能够多跑几个,然后是SQL脚本创建须要的索引...,IMP_FULL_DATABASE, DBA,CONNECT,RESOURCE,CREATE SESSION TO username字 第五, 执行-cmd-进入dmp文件所在的文件夹
torch.exp(input, out=None) → Tensor Returns a new tensor with the exponential of the elements of the...Example: >>> torch.exp(torch.tensor([0, math.log(2.)])) tensor([ 1., 2.])
SQL函数 EXP 返回数字的指数(自然对数的倒数)的标量数值函数。 大纲 {fn EXP(expression)} 参数 expression - 对数指数,数值表达式。...EXP返回NUMERIC或DOUBLE数据类型。如果表达式的数据类型为DOUBLE,则EXP返回DOUBLE;否则返回NUMERIC。...描述 Exp是指数函数e n,其中e是常数2.718281828。因此,要返回e的值,可以指定{fn exp(1)}。Exp是自然对数函数log的逆函数。...EXP返回一个精度为36、小数位数为18的值。如果传递的值为NULL,则EXP返回NULL。 EXP只能用作ODBC标量函数(使用花括号语法)。...与log相反: ClassMethod Exp1() { s x=7 &sql(SELECT {fn EXP(:x)} AS Exp, {fn LOG(:x)}
numpy.exp():返回e的幂次方,e是一个常数为2.71828import numpy as npa = 1print np.exp(a)a = 2print np.exp(a)结果:2.718281828467.38905609893np.exp...(1) 为自身 np.exp(2) 为平方
主题:EXP导出aud$报错EXP-00008,ORA-00904 解决 环境:Oracle 11.2.0.4 问题:在自己的测试环境,导出sys用户下的aud$表报错。...1.故障现场 导出sys用户下的表,依据经验使用system用户导出 按照这个方法,exp导出时报错,具体报错信息如下: [oracle@jyrac1 ~]$ exp system/oracle file...Current user changed to SYS . . exporting table AUD$ EXP-00008: ORACLE error...进程: 2.1 exp 交互式 [oracle@jyrac1 ~]$ exp system/oracle Export: Release 11.2.0.4.0 - Production on Wed...再次尝试exp导出成功。
之前一直听闻 EXP GDC 这款设备能够让笔记本电脑外接台式机显卡使用,这次终于趁 GTX 960 发布,一并购入。...EXP GDC 使用 mini PCI-E (或ExpressCard)与主机连接,需要外置电源为显卡供电。整个系统的性能瓶颈在于 mini PCI-E 接口带宽。...由于测试主体并非显卡而是 EXP GDC 效能,下文中故不再详细列出画面设置。分辨率为 1920×1080 ,画面特效中等或中等偏低。...总体来看,EXP GDC 系统最大限度的发挥了旧笔记本电脑的性能,能够节省一部分更新换代的投资,但也存在卡顿的问题。...除此之外,EXP GDC 需要占用 mini PCI-E 接口,导致内置无线网卡无法使用。 EXP GDC 系统中影响帧生成时间的因素还有帧率,越高的帧率对于 PCIE 接口带宽要求越高。
EXP Template #coding:utf-8 import sys from pwn import * from one_gadget import generate_one_gadget #...fw == 32: return asm(shellcraft.sh()) elif fw == 64: return asm(shellcraft.amd64.linux.sh...path_to_libc): gadget.append(int(offset)) return gadget #one_gg = one_gadget("/lib/x86_64-linux-gnu.../babyheap" # 本地ELF libc_addr = "/lib/x86_64-linux-gnu/libc.so.6"...➜ DA1SY python exp.py <= 本地 ➜ DA1SY python exp.py 192.168.10.10 22520 <= 远程 [Ip+Port
EXP Template #coding:utf-8 import sys from pwn import * from one_gadget import generate_one_gadget #...fw == 32: return asm(shellcraft.sh()) elif fw == 64: return asm(shellcraft.amd64.linux.sh...path_to_libc): gadget.append(int(offset)) return gadget #one_gg = one_gadget("/lib/x86_64-linux-gnu.../babyheap" # 本地ELF libc_addr = "/lib/x86_64-linux-gnu/libc.so.6"...python exp.py <= 本地 ➜ DA1SY python exp.py 192.168.10.10 22520 <= 远程 [Ip+Port] Stack
9X/ME/NT/2000/XP/2003) MS03-026 [KB823980] [Buffer Overrun In RPC Interface] (/NT/2000/XP/2003) Linux...2017-7494 [Samba Remote execution] (Samba 3.5.0-4.6.4/4.5.10/4.4.14) CVE-2016-5195 [Dirty cow] (Linux...ptrace_kmod2] (2.6.26, 2.6.27, 2.6.28, 2.6.29, 2.6.30, 2.6.31, 2.6.32, 2.6.33, 2.6.34) CVE-2010-3081 [video4linux
/hello.sh【hello.sh必须有x权限】 二、直接sh 加上文件名.sh,如运行hello.sh为sh hello.sh【hello.sh可以没有x权限】 方法一:绝对路径执行.sh文件...到.sh文件所在目录 比如以hello.sh文件为例,如下 2、给.sh文件添加x执行权限 比如以hello.sh文件为例,chmod u+x hello.sh,如下图 3、..../执行.sh文件 比如以hello.sh文件为例,..../hello.sh 即可执行hello.sh文件,如下图 4、sh 执行.sh文件 以hello.sh文件为例,sh hello.sh即可执行hello.sh文件,如下图 注:用“./”加文件名.sh...执行时,必须给.sh文件加x执行权限
在MySQL下执行: source /home/jiangxingqi/DB/hello world.sql
本文介绍如何利用Java执行Linux命令,包括安装JDK、配置环境、执行Linux命令等步骤。
一.命令分类 Linux命令分为两类,具体为内部命令和外部命令 内部命令: 指shell内部集成的命令,此类命令无需人为安装,开机后自动运行在内存中,命令help查看所有内部命令的详情,如cd、type...命令查看: type查看命令分类,内部命令显示 shell相关信息,外部命令则显示$PATH路径 二.命令执行顺序 命令形态主要分为4类:alias别名命令、内部命令、hash缓存命令和外部命令。...ls命令执行过程: 下面进行简单分析: 1、shell不断询问是否有键盘输入,用户以enter结束键盘输入后,shell程序以空格为分隔符,得到”ls”,”-l”,”*.c”,三个字符串。...4、ls程序执行后,会分析argc和argv,”-l”表示这是一个选项开关,表明用户想得到文件的详细信息,并把这个开关量保存,以便最后输出的时候选择信息的格式。...5、ls执行完既定的步骤后,退出并返回退出码,若成功则返回0,否则根据错误的不同返回不同的非零数字。 6、shell在得到成功退出码后,继续等待用户输入。
领取专属 10元无门槛券
手把手带您无忧上云